HR technology has been advancing since the 1950s, starting with the first computerized systems to assist with payroll. In the late 1980s, the first HRMS (HR management system) was introduced, followed by the LMS (learning management system) and job boards in the 1990s. Contents What is HR technology?

If you’re looking to grow your mid-sized business, streamline your HR processes—or both—an efficient human resource information system (HRIS) can help keep everything organized and scalable. In this guide, we’ll explore some of the best HRIS platforms for medium-sized businesses. What is an HRIS?
An HRIS (Human Resources Information System) is a softwaresolution that helps organizations manage and automate core HR processes like payroll, time tracking, and employee benefits administration. Salary structure includes various components such as base salary, allowances, bonuses, benefits, deductions, and other perks. This ensures that employees are paid fairly and competitively based on the value of their roles within the organization and in comparison to the external job market.
